NEWSTEAD, a place in Uffington parish, Lincoln; 2 miles E of Stamford. An Augustinian canonry was founded here, in the time of King John, by William de Albini; and was given, at the dissolution, to R. Manours.
(John Marius Wilson, Imperial Gazetteer of England and Wales (1870-72))
